1203-GD1 Communication Module Switch Settings
The following information is provided to explain the required 1203-
GD1 communication module switch settings for this example. Refer 
to the 1203-GD1 manuals for further details related to the switch 
settings.
Example Information
①
This configuration requires a 1/4 rack size allocation.
②
The SMC Dialog Plus controller does not support Datalinks.

I/O Addressing
The 1203-GD1 communication module uses 1-slot addressing. Based 
on the module switch settings as described above, the discrete I/O can 
be mapped to the PLC I/O Image as shown below.
